Dancing and movement can act therapeutically. Strengthening the emotions, improving physical and social skills. Generally improving health and overall quality of life.
The goal is not to help people transform into talented performers. The most important is to simply enjoy the experience of dance and music. To be included in an activity, feeling motivated, and being able to cope based on their own preconditions - it is important, and a good feeling that everyone deserves.
